A note before these figures: with a population of 78, Esmond's ACS estimates come from a small number of survey responses and carry wide margins of error. Individual percentages below — particularly rates that round to 0% or 100% — are approximations, not precise measurements. See data.census.gov for the published margins of error.

Population Overview

Esmond is a small community located in North Dakota, within Benson County. The total population is 78. It ranks as the 263rd most populous out of 402 Census-designated places in North Dakota.

Age Demographics

The median age in Esmond is 57.4 years. This is 60% higher than the state median of 35.9 years. Only 10.3% of residents are under 18, indicating fewer families with children.

Economy, Income & Housing

The median household income in Esmond is $15,179. This is 80% lower than the state median of $76,657. It is also 81% lower than the national median of $80,734. The poverty rate stands at 50.0%. This is 362% higher than the state poverty rate of 10.8%. With more than one in five residents living below the poverty line, economic hardship is a significant challenge for the community. The unemployment rate is 39.0%. This is 1314% higher than the state rate of 2.8%. The median home value is $142,500. Housing costs are 43% lower than the state median of $249,900. The home-value-to-income ratio of 9.4x suggests that housing affordability is a significant concern for many residents. 34.5% of occupied housing units are owner-occupied. This homeownership rate is 45% lower than the state average of 62.8%.

Race & Ethnicity

The largest racial or ethnic group in Esmond is White (non-Hispanic), making up 78.2% of the population. Black or African American residents account for 16.7%. The Black or African American population is significantly higher than the state average (16.7% vs 3.3%).

Education

8.7% of residents aged 25 and older hold a bachelor's degree or higher. This is 73% lower than the state rate of 32.7%. Nationally, 35.7% of adults hold at least a bachelor's degree. The high school graduation rate (or equivalent) is 88.4%.
